The technical program of the conference will comprise platform and poster presentations. All selected submissions will be presented according to the proceedings given to all conference delegates. Biofilms 2022 will relate the researches to the topic in areas of biofilms, as follows
CONFERENCE THEMES
Fundamentals
- Emergent properties of biofilms
(e.g., functionalization of EPS, extracellular electron transfer, viscoelasticity) - Methods for biofilm characterization/monitoring
(e.g., novel visualization tools, quantification, microbiome analysis) - Cell-cell communication in biofilms
(e.g., membrane fouling and quorum quenching) - Modelling of biofilms
- Biofilm interaction with microplastics and nanoparticles
(e.g., colonization, retention) - Ecological theory for biofilm process enhancements
Applications
- Biofilm electrochemical processes
(e.g., microbially induced corrosion, bio-electrosynthesis, and energy recovery from wastewater) - Surface enhancements
(e.g., carrier innovations, anti-adhesive properties) - Real-world biofilm sensors
(e.g., drinking water systems, surface waters, sewers) - Biofilm reactors
(e.g., membrane-based biofilms, hybrid systems, anaerobic systems, MBBRs, granular sludge, anammox process, deammonification process)
